Search a number
-
+
24078488850 = 23252134115981
BaseRepresentation
bin10110011011001100…
…001001010100010010
32022011001220222011100
4112123030021110102
5343303043120400
615021141325230
71511454530643
oct263314112422
968131828140
1024078488850
11a236752069
1247bba06816
13236964a950
141245c2b6ca
1595dd47100
hex59b309512

24078488850 has 72 divisors (see below), whose sum is σ = 69667111332. Its totient is φ = 5927011200.

The previous prime is 24078488843. The next prime is 24078488867. The reversal of 24078488850 is 5888487042.

24078488850 is a `hidden beast` number, since 2 + 40 + 78 + 488 + 8 + 50 = 666.

It can be written as a sum of positive squares in 6 ways, for example, as 466171281 + 23612317569 = 21591^2 + 153663^2 .

It is an unprimeable number.

It is a polite number, since it can be written in 35 ways as a sum of consecutive naturals, for example, 2052141 + ... + 2063840.

Almost surely, 224078488850 is an apocalyptic number.

24078488850 is an abundant number, since it is smaller than the sum of its proper divisors (45588622482).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

24078488850 is a wasteful number, since it uses less digits than its factorization.

24078488850 is an odious number, because the sum of its binary digits is odd.

The sum of its prime factors is 4116012 (or 4116004 counting only the distinct ones).

The product of its (nonzero) digits is 4587520, while the sum is 54.

The spelling of 24078488850 in words is "twenty-four billion, seventy-eight million, four hundred eighty-eight thousand, eight hundred fifty".

Divisors: 1 2 3 5 6 9 10 13 15 18 25 26 30 39 45 50 65 75 78 90 117 130 150 195 225 234 325 390 450 585 650 975 1170 1950 2925 5850 4115981 8231962 12347943 20579905 24695886 37043829 41159810 53507753 61739715 74087658 102899525 107015506 123479430 160523259 185219145 205799050 267538765 308698575 321046518 370438290 481569777 535077530 617397150 802616295 926095725 963139554 1337693825 1605232590 1852191450 2407848885 2675387650 4013081475 4815697770 8026162950 12039244425 24078488850